Overview
Located at Banana Island Resort Doha by Anantara, this position is within Minor Hotels, an international hotel operator managing over 530 properties worldwide under brands such as Anantara and Avani. The Bell Captain oversees bell desk operations, focusing on effective luggage handling, guest service, and transportation coordination while leading and training the bell team to maintain high hotel service standards.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age and oversee daily activities of the bell desk and porter staff.
- Ensure swift, polite handling of guest luggage during arrival, departure, and room changes.
- Welcome guests warmly, assist with inquiries, and provide details about hotel amenities and nearby attractions.
- Arrange guest transportation including taxis, airport pickups/drop-offs, and valet services where applicable.
- Keep detailed records of luggage movements and guest requests.
- Lead training, scheduling, and performance monitoring of bell team members to guarantee exceptional service quality.
- Maintain standards related to grooming, punctuality, and professionalism among bell staff.
- Address guest complaints promptly and escalate issues when necessary.
- Collaborate closely with departments such as Front Desk, Concierge, Housekeeping, and Security.
- Ensure guest belongings are safe and secure at all times.
Required Qualifications
- High school diploma or similar; hospitality-related certification is preferred.
- At least 2 to 3 years of experience in a comparable hotel role.
- Proven leadership and team management capabilities.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
- A strong guest service orientation with effective problem-solving skills.
- Familiarity with local attractions and area is advantageous.
- Availability to work flexible schedules including weekends and public holidays.
